ShooshShoosh
I’ve been to this place a few times and tried a few dishes before giving out this review. I usually get most of my Middle Eastern food in Philly but DE has some pretty good spots. I’ll start with the service; both the lady taking orders and the chef who made my dish were very nice and welcoming. This dish isn’t on the menu yet but you can ask for it. It’s called “Shish Tawouk” without sounding fancy it’s grilled chicken cubes that were marinated for God knows how long and when you eat them they make happy fireworks in your mouth (especially with hummus in my opinion). This dish had a cabbage and onion salad with really good, soft and creamy hummus that is well balanced in flavor and texture. I will go back again for this dish. Please note; I ordered this dish this way to fit my way of eating. I’ve also had here the chicken Mandi and the lamb Mandi before— both are very good and flavorful. I definitely recommend this restaurant if you’re looking for halal Middle Eastern food or a good quality and flavorful meal that’s reasonably priced.
Micky J SalmonMicky J Salmon
Wow, this Arabic restaurant is absolutely amazing! I ordered the kibdah and Tuna Qilabat, and every bite was incredibly delicious—you can really taste the care they put into the food. The staff was super friendly and even taught us a few Arabic phrases, which made the whole dining experience more fun. Their bread is also fantastic—fresh and served warm, it's hard to stop eating it. Just a heads-up, if you want to have lunch, you might want to avoid going around 11 a.m., as most Arabs have their lunch between 1 p.m. and 3 p.m. So at 11, they might only have breakfast available. Overall, this restaurant is definitely worth recommending. It's probably the best Yemeni restaurant in this area—truly great!
